Younis backs idea of T10 cricket as part of Olympics

Former Pakistan captain Younis Khan has said that T10 version of cricket should be used as cricket’s gateway to Olympics.

While speaking to media in Karachi, Khan said that cricket is being played all over the globe which is why it should be included in the Olympics.

“T10 cricket should be included in Olympics,” said Khan. “Cricket is played all over the world and it makes sense to include the sport in Olympics as well.”

Khan was also optimistic about Pakistan’s chances of winning series against New Zealand: “Pakistan have a good chance to win the Test series against Kiwis.”

Khan — who is the top run-scorer for Pakistan in Test matches — also said that the board should be patient with players in order to bring the best out of them, ahead of the 2019 World Cup in England and Wales.

“PCB should give time to players in order to ensure that they perform to the best of their ability,” he said. “This is important bearing in mind the upcoming World Cup in England.”
